Acer LCD Monitor Quick Start Guide (QSG)
Important safety instructions
Please read the following instructions carefully.
1     To clean the LCD monitor screen:
•     Turn off the LCD monitor and unplug the power cord.
•     Spray a non-solvent cleaning solution onto a rag and clean the screen gently.
2     Do not place the LCD monitor near a window. Exposing the monitor to rain, moisture or sunlight can severely damage it.
3     Do not apply pressure to the LCD screen. Excessive pressure may cause permanent damage to the display.
4     Do not remove the cover or attempt to service this unit yourself. An authorized technician should perform servicing of 
any nature.
5     Store the LCD monitor in a room with a temperature of -20° to 60° C (-4° to140° F). Storing the LCD monitor outside this 
range may result in permanent damage.
6     Immediately unplug your monitor and call an authorized technician if any of the following circumstances occur:
•     Monitor-to-PC signal cable is frayed or damaged.
•     Liquid spills onto the LCD monitor or the monitor is exposed to rain.
•     The LCD monitor or case is damaged.

Adjusting the monitor base
1     Carefully remove the monitor from its packaging.
•     The monitor base is attached onto the monitor before shipment and it is undetachable.
2     Pull the monitor base out fully so that the monitor can be placed on a stable surface in the upright position.
3     Secure the monitor base by turning the white screws (at the bottom of the base) using the integrated tab or a suitable coin.
Connecting your monitor to a computer
1     Turn off your computer and unplug your computer’s power cord.
2     Connect the signal cable to the VGA and/or DVI-D (optional) and/or 
HDMI input socket of the monitor, and the VGA and/or DVI-D (optional) 
and/or HDMI output socket of the graphics card on the computer. Then 
tighten the thumbscrews on the signal cable connector.
3     Connect one end of the adapter to the monitor and the other end to a 
properly grounded, AC outlet.
4     Plug the power cords of your computer and your monitor into a nearby 
electrical outlet.
5     Connect the audio cable.     
       Connect an audio cable to the audio port of the monitor.
